Standing
3 labels, too few to rank
A product needs 10 labels in a category before a share or quadrant is stated. Bitdefender GravityZone Business Security was named 3 times in Endpoint protection, where Microsoft Defender for Cloud led with 22%. The labels and the evidence are below, counted exactly.
